The Electrical Trade in Kettering

Kettering is a growing Northamptonshire town at the heart of one of England's most active development corridors. The A14 warehousing and logistics corridor stretching through Kettering, Burton Latimer, and Rothwell has created significant demand for commercial electrical installations. The Kettering East expansion — a major housing development bringing thousands of new homes — is driving sustained demand for domestic electricians. With excellent road links via the A14 and A43, qualified electricians based in Kettering can access work across a wide area from Northampton to Peterborough.

I am thinking about a career change — is electrical training right for me?

Electrical training is one of the most popular career-change routes in the trades. Our Level 2 Diploma requires no prior experience and takes you from complete beginner to qualified installer in 18–24 months. Many of our students are career changers from office, retail, or manufacturing backgrounds, and the earning potential — typically £30,000–£45,000 employed, more self-employed — makes it a strong investment.

How long does the full qualification pathway take?

The fastest route is our Level 2 & 3 Diploma Package, which requires 5–7 days of practical for Level 2 and 8–9 days for Level 3, with theory completed online at your own pace. Most students complete the full pathway in 18–24 months while working alongside their studies. You can then add the NVQ Level 3 through workplace evidence.
